Configuration manual for 2N IP intercoms
34 / 282
Event Description
CallSessionSt
ateChanged
Event describing the call direction/state, address, session number and call
sequence number.
CallStateCha
nged
Indicates the call direction (incoming, outgoing) and opponent / SIP account
identification at a call state change (ringing, connected, terminated).
CardHeld Indicates that an RFID card has been held for more than 4s.
CardEntered Indicates that an RFID card has been tapped.
CodeEntered Generated whenever a code ending with * is entered via the numeric
keyboard.
DeviceState Device state indication, startup of the device, for example.
DoorOpenTo
oLong
Detection of a too-long opened door, settings in Hardware / Door / Door.
DoorStateCh
anged
Door open/closed state detection. Settings can be made in Hardware / Door /
Door.
DtmfEntered DTMF code received in call or off call locally.
DtmfPressed DTMF code pressed in call or off call locally.
DtmfSent DTMF code sent in call or off call locally.
FingerEntere
d
Fingerprint authorization.
InputChange
d
Signalsa state change of the logic input.
KeyPressed Generated whenever a button is pressed (numeric keypad digits are 0, 1, 2...,
9 and quickdial buttons are %1, %2 ...).
KeyReleased Generated whenever a button is released (numeric keypad digits are 0, 1, 2...,
9 and quickdial buttons are %1, %2 ...).
LiftFloorsEna
bled
Floor access via lift enabled.
